Output 93de83b29528cba0f05cb5054f01dd9e4fdf7a48d8c5fa47bf700451bac6e278:1

value
587521417
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9e3117a5fefe9f722098496412394ae6db2a1703 OP_EQUAL
address
3G7TVrKKEjE148YKekqQDJp93L3CNMBWUH
transaction
93de83b29528cba0f05cb5054f01dd9e4fdf7a48d8c5fa47bf700451bac6e278
spent
true